How To Make Your House Feel More Like Home

When you move into a new house or apartment, it is sometimes difficult to recreate the feeling of home that you once enjoyed. For a while, your new location might just feel like a living space. There are times when this feeling of being "at home" might take a little bit longer, but there are a few key things you can do to speed up the process. Here are some things you can do right now to bring back that warm and loving feeling associated with a home.

There are a few things that are commonly thought of as "homey" that you might want to consider bringing in to add some warmth into your living space. The crackling sound of a fire often brings a cozy feeling. You might also want to try some simple baking. Homemade bread and some freshly squeezed orange juice can be a great way to create a feeling of home.

When you think about the home you were raised in, or a home you are trying to recreate, what comes to your mind? If you have specific things that remind you of home, try adding them in. For some people, it is a memorable, worn out rug in a living room, or an old quilt that was always found tossed over the back of a rocking chair. Even if you aren't able to retrieve the precise items, you can create a similar feeling by adding in similar items to recreate those peaceful and memorable feelings.

Many people like to bring in family photos as a way to make a house seem more homey and lived in. Hanging a few old family photos over the walls or setting up some mini picture frames throughout the house can be a great way to feel more at home.

Don't be afraid to have some fun and express yourself with your new home. You don't need to have a fancy house to be able to use some great expression and creativity. Try adding some color to the walls or mounting a few unique wall hangings. If you have special memorabilia from your childhood that you would like to remember and see often, don't be afraid to use it in your decorating. Let your new home be a representation of you.

Adding some life into your living space can be a great way to create a more breathable and homey atmosphere. You might want to consider purchasing a pet or adding in a few plants into various parts of your home. These can be very low maintenance, but can help you feel more at home.

If you are going to be in a place for any length of time, it can be important to have a feeling of pride and ownership, even if you are only renting for a short time. You can do a lot without spending very much money, and very soon you will notice yourself starting to feel more at home.
